#335:


Aipom and Circumstance!
"My hat's sure been gettin' around."
Score: 3.5/10

Which is more than we can say for Brock, amirite?

Aipom is angry that Pikachu is Ash's favorite pokemon and runs off with his hat. I should be annoyed at its behavior, but, well. Ash really does play favorites, and it’s not like he pretends otherwise. When we were little kids, my grandparents told my sister and me that we were their favorite grandchildren, and if they had more grandchildren, they would still love us more than them. When my second sister was born, they never mentioned it again.

While searching for it through one of Japan’s many forests, Ash and Brock come across a pyramid with a Greek column built on top of it. Around it is a village, in which is a crowd of people. They meet Hank, who explains that every year, this village chooses someone to be king for a year. How is the king picked? At the column is the crown, and if you can grab it and hold it until sunset, you’re declared king. Truly, I can see why they prefer this system over a more standardized democracy. Hank's dream is to be king, but Brock wants to join the contest because he hopes to leverage the position to impress women. No, I'm serious. That's why. That's literally why. He doesn't even live here, but he figures that if he’s king, he’ll be able to more easily pick up chicks.

Everyone runs up the pyramid, but Aipom grabs the crown and runs up a column too high for anyone to grab the crown from it. A... guy tells everyone that whoever has the crown, even a pokemon, is king. Who is this guy? I have no idea, but he's like sixty years old and is wearing a toga, so I'm assuming he gets to make the rules or something. Ash begs Aipom to give the crown to someone else, but it gets angry at Pikachu (which is on Ash’s shoulder) and runs off into the forest. Everyone in the village (plus Brock and Ash) runs into the forest to chase Aipom, but only Pikachu can keep up with it. Brock and Ash run into May and Max again, and literally, all they say is "if we can't find Aipom soon, it will become king!" And that's all the explanation May needs. That's it. She needs no context outside of that, and requests no more information. Can you imagine if you were walking along, and your best friend appeared and told you that if you couldn’t find his dog by the end of the day, it would be declared Pope? This is the exact same situation. Don’t you think you would ask for more information? Apparently, in Japan, they would not.

The heroes and Hank find Pikachu and Aipom after what I assume is a few hours (the sun is almost down), but Aipom accidentally wedged the crown on its head so securely that Ash can't remove it, so he vows to stay with Aipom for the year if it's necessary and give up his chance at the Battle Pyramid, because he won't leave it behind. This touches Aipom, who forgives Ash for his obvious and continuing favor of Pikachu.

Everyone makes a last ditch effort at prying the crown off of its head, but it’s no use. The sun almost setting, Hank gives Aipom a blue berry, which... somehow gets the crown off. I don't understand how. Aipom eats the berry, it makes a motion like the berry is very sour-tasting, and now Hank can pull the crown off. I’m not leaving anything out, I really do not understand what is happening.

Hank is left with the crown and is declared king. Love live King Hank, the least impressively named royal since Empress Jennifer of the House of Santa Monica.
